Ingredients

Here’s what you’ll need for this tasty dish:

For the Beef

  • 2 lbs beef sirloin strips (or sirloin steak cut into slices)

For the Vegetables

  • 3 large colorful bell peppers (sliced thick)
  • 1 large onion (sliced)
  • 3 garlic cloves

For the Sauce

  • 3/4 cup beef broth
  • 3 beef bouillon cubes
  • 1/4 cup soy sauce
  • 2 tsp Worcestershire sauce
  • 2 tbsp honey
  • 1 tsp ground ginger
  • 1/2 tsp black pepper
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 2 tbsp cornstarch (or flour)

How to Make Slow Cooker Pepper Steak Recipe

Step 1: Make the Sauce

Combine hot beef broth, bouillon cubes, soy sauce, Worcestershire sauce, honey, ground ginger, black pepper, salt, and cornstarch/flour in a mixing glass. Stir well until everything is blended and the bouillon cubes are crushed.

Step 2: Prepare the Slow Cooker

Place the beef strips into the slow cooker. Pour the prepared sauce over the beef. Add sliced bell peppers, onions, and minced garlic on top of the beef.

Step 3: Cook

Set your slow cooker to LOW for 6 hours or HIGH for 3 hours. If possible, stir the ingredients halfway through cooking to ensure even flavor distribution.

Step 4: Serve

Once cooked, stir well before transferring everything to a serving dish. Enjoy this flavorful pepper steak over rice or noodles or as a hearty side with mashed or baked potatoes.

How to Perfect Slow Cooker Pepper Steak Recipe

Perfecting your Slow Cooker Pepper Steak requires attention to detail. Here are some tips to enhance your dish:

  • Choose Quality Beef: Use fresh beef sirloin strips for the best flavor and tenderness in your dish.

  • Thick Cut Vegetables: Slice the bell peppers and onions thickly so they retain their texture during cooking.

  • Adjust Seasoning: Taste the sauce before cooking; feel free to adjust soy sauce or spices according to your preference.

  • Stir Occasionally: If possible, stir halfway through cooking to ensure even flavor distribution.

  • Let it Rest: Allow the dish to sit for a few minutes after cooking; this helps meld the flavors together beautifully.

Storage & Reheating Instructions

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store leftover pepper steak in an airtight container.
  • It can last up to 3-4 days in the refrigerator.

Freezing Slow Cooker Pepper Steak Recipe

  • To freeze, ensure it cools completely before transferring to a freezer-safe container.
  • The dish can be frozen for up to 3 months.

Reheating Slow Cooker Pepper Steak Recipe

  • Oven: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and heat in a covered dish for about 20-30 minutes until warmed through.
  • Microwave: Place in a microwave-safe bowl and heat on high for 2-3 minutes, stirring halfway through for even warming.
  • Stovetop: Heat in a skillet over medium heat, stirring occasionally until hot.

Frequently Asked Questions

Here are some frequently asked questions about this Slow Cooker Pepper Steak Recipe.

What type of beef is best for Slow Cooker Pepper Steak Recipe?

Sirloin steak is ideal due to its tenderness and flavor. You can also use flank steak or chuck if preferred.

Can I add other vegetables?

Yes! Feel free to include mushrooms, broccoli, or snap peas for extra nutrition and flavor in your Slow Cooker Pepper Steak Recipe.

How do I make this recipe gluten-free?

To make it gluten-free, use tamari or coconut aminos instead of soy sauce and ensure cornstarch is gluten-free.

Can I substitute chicken or turkey?

Absolutely! Chicken or turkey strips work well as substitutes if you’re looking for a lighter option while maintaining great taste.
